"do you remember what your first line was to me in the series?" Walker questioned, quirking an eyebrow at Leah, who sat beside him. here they sat, in front of a large camera while interviewing each other.

Leah answered the question effortlessly, and Aryan was quick to draw an index card, recommending a new topic. this went on for a few minutes, and the trio were growing rather comfortable in front of the camera.

by now, it was Leah's turn. the girl reached forward, pulling an index card from the pile before reading aloud, "who was the last person that you spoke to over the phone?"

Aryan rubbed his chin, seeming to be in deep thought, "oh! the last person... hmm, probably my mom."

both Leah and Walker laughed at his response, and Walker suddenly grew a bit nervous at the sets of eyes on him. they wanted an answer. the brunette began to twiddle his thumbs, a light chuckle escaping his lips.

"Walkers last phone call was probably Aurora." Leah teased, nudging the boy. Walkers blue eyes grew wide, and he could feel his cheeks grow warm at the topic.

"I knew that would come up." he groaned, slumping in his seat.

"It's alright. everyone already knew." Aryan shrugged, and Walker only shook his head.

"Well, everyone should know that we're just friends. but yes. she was the last person i spoke to over the phone."

It was true. they were just friends.

just friends.

Walker could feel his heart ache at the thought, and images of her suddenly warped his mind. her laugh, her smile, her eyes. it confused him so, so much. it was normal for friends to be as close as they were, right? of course, it was. because they were just friends. but fuck.
